Note
Editors' dedication signed: Iohn Heminge. Henry Condell.
Colophon: Printed at the charges of W. Jaggard, Ed. Blount, I. Smithweeke, and W. Aspley, 1623.
Stationers' register: Entered to Blount and I. Jaggard 8 November [1623]
Signatures: [superscript pi]A⁶([superscript pi]A1+1, [superscript pi]A5+1.2), A-2B⁶, 2C², a-g⁶, [superscript chi]2g⁸, h-v⁶, x⁴, "gg3.4"(±"gg3"), [par.]-2[par.]⁶, 3[par.]1, 2a-2f⁶, 2g², "Gg⁶", 2h⁶, 2k-3b⁶.
The title page ([superscript pi]A1+1) is letterpress except for a large portrait of Shakespeare, engraved by Martin Droeshout.
"The life and death of King Iohn" begins new pagination on leaf a1r; "The tragedy of Coriolanus" begins new pagination on leaf 2a1r.
Page 399 misnumbered '993'.

Folger-specific note
Folger copy 30 is large and untreated but much mutilated. Leaf [superscript pi]A1 is loose, [superscript pi]A1+1 (title leaf) wanting, [superscript pi]A2 loose, [superscript pi]A4 wanting, and [superscript pi]A5+1 loose. Leaves [superscript pi]A5+1.2 positioned after superscript pi]A6. Leaves 3b2,3 are loose, 3b4 wanting, 3b5 loose and mutilated toward the outer margin and at tail, affecting text, and 3b6 wanting. (Loose leaves removed to folder.) Also wanting is "gg³". Imperfections affect text on R6 (wanting the lower outer corner), X3 (wanting the upper outer corner), and 2f5 (mutilated inward from the outer margin). Mutilation at the fore-edge of the book affects text on 2y5 to end. Leaf 3[par.]1 is much mutilated, without affecting text. Other imperfections affect text on 2C1, a4, b2, t2,6, and v1,5 and slightly affect text on 17 other leaves. See curatorial file for additional information, including variations not recorded here. Manuscript additions include inscriptions "Waller Hacket", ca. 1650 ([superscript pi]A1 recto); "Lowe Brockhurst", with verses "A man in time ..." and "[A] man of word & not of deeds his like A garden full of wedes", ca. 1725 ([superscript pi]A1 recto); "Geo: Morison", ca. 1775 ([superscript pi]A2 recto); and "George Ogilvy", ca. 1650 (2C2 recto and 3[par.]1 recto). Accompanied by a separate manuscript docketed "Notes as to 1st Editions of Shakespeare" on paper watermarked 1808 (removed to file). Bound in contemporary calf, the original binding--RESTRICTED USE. Bookplate of Thomas Fraser Duff. Not in Sidney Lee's Census of copies of the first folio, nor in his Notes & additions.
